Practice Area

 

TCI Practice Area is one of BCG's newest industry practices. The PA focuses on Infrastructure, travel, transportation, cities, real estate and logistics which form a significant and very dynamic part of the global economy. Massive amounts of public and private capital are flowing into physical infrastructure upgrades as well as sweeping changes driven by digitization and the climate transition. Very significant public and private entities exist in this space with bold ambitions over the coming decade. These topics also have far-reaching effects in areas such as climate resilience, holistic liveability, sustainable mobility and equality. The PA collaborates closely with the Public Sector, PIPE, Energy and TMT PAs so as to bring the best of BCG to our clients. With its ambitions to build, advance and move the communities of tomorrow, the PA intends to be a voice of reason in its industries.


What You'll Do

BCG is looking for an expert at the Partner & Associate Director level with significant experience in Large Capital Project Management.  In this role, you will be primarily client-facing, helping lead teams and clients on Large Capital Project Management cases.  As an Expert, you will provide input to case teams and clients on an individual contributor basis, support the business development process, and participate in developing intellectual property (publishing articles, staying abreast of trends and company developments). 



What You'll Bring

Ideal candidates will have at least 15 years of experience in LCPM operations, including managing infrastructure projects, such as airport expansions, rail, road, or tunnel projects in a program manager or project manager role. We're looking for leaders who have directed major projects, either as head of the owner's team or as the lead contractor, with experience in project management across PMC, DB, or EPCM firms. This experience should cover the full project lifecycle, from the initial concept and detailed design phases through procurement, construction, and commissioning.

 

Key qualifications and experience include:

  • Managing projects with a total cost exceeding $500 million (adjusted to today's financial standards)
  • Deep understanding and practical knowledge of critical project delivery aspects, including but not limited to: 
    • Delivery strategy, including roles and headcount of the owner team and PMC-like contractor 
    • Contracting strategy and scope packaging
    • Effective ways of working (e.g., integrated teams, co-location, Obeya rooms, etc) 
    • Value engineering 
    • Procurement de-risking and cost management 
    • Construction excellence
    • Established network with LCPM industry participants
